To answer the question, we need to add up the areas of the eight shapes in the figure.
Shape 1: Rectangle with length 10 and width 15
Area = Length x Width = 10 x 15 = 150 square units
Shape 2: Triangle with base 8 and height 6
Area = 1/2 x base x height = 1/2 x 8 x 6 = 24 square units
Shape 3: Square with side length 6
Area = Side length^2 = 6^2 = 36 square units
Shape 4: Triangle with base 5 and height 9
Area = 1/2 x base x height = 1/2 x 5 x 9 = 22.5 square units
Shape 5: Parallelogram with base 8 and height 6
Area = base x height = 8 x 6 = 48 square units
Shape 6: Triangle with base 7 and height 10
Area = 1/2 x base x height = 1/2 x 7 x 10 = 35 square units
Shape 7: Rectangle with length 18 and width 5
Area = Length x Width = 18 x 5 = 90 square units
Shape 8: Triangle with base 6 and height 4
Area = 1/2 x base x height = 1/2 x 6 x 4 = 12 square units
Total Area = 150 + 24 + 36 + 22.5 + 48 + 35 + 90 + 12 = 417 square units
Therefore, the total area of the composite figure is 417 square units.
